Output ef895fc607bc08bda3582f552dadde293e7e9ea6034efc2a47da770cfcd9eb39:0

value
1308038
script pubkey
OP_0 OP_PUSHBYTES_20 6656692e6397ef4bb3fb9cb9d643d1e4c17a7fbe
address
bc1qvetxjtnrjlh5hvlmnjuavs73unqh5la7u3ctxt
transaction
ef895fc607bc08bda3582f552dadde293e7e9ea6034efc2a47da770cfcd9eb39
confirmations
177875
spent
true